Tension ran high in city suburb Haphania as miscreants , allegedly BJP supporters, launched a massive attack on the opposition CPM workers on Thursday. In the assault about 20 CPM workers including women were injured and had to be admitted in the hospital.

The CPM in a press statement squarely accused the BJP for the attack and demanded immediate action against those responsible.

CPM sources said a protest rally was organized by the Dukli unit as part of a country-wide programme. The rally was organized to protest against price rise etc across the country . Opposition Leader Manik Sarkar was scheduled to address the rally and take part in the march. The protest was supposed to be held at Hapania and police were also duly informed.  

However, at the last moment police denied the permission citing apprehension of law and order situation. The CPM however decided to go ahead with the programme- with slight change –instead of public meeting the party decided to stage protest march.

It was when the protest march began, the CPM alleged, BJP workers thronged in various various entry points to the venue and then launched a concerted attack on the CPM cadres. 

Opposition leader then talked to the Chief Minister and DGP over telephone and informed them about the incident while another group of CPM leaders and workers gheraoed the police headquarters in Agartala.

A delegation among the protestors met SP West. Additional security personnel were deployed at Haphania.

The opposition party in a statement condemned the incident .
